How much do all driver jobs pay per hour?

As of Jun 1, 2026, the average hourly pay for all driver in the United States is $18.75,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$14.42 and $20.19 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the highest paying driving job?

The highest paying driving jobs are often specialized roles such as commercial airline pilots, executive chauffeurs, or hazardous materials (hazmat) truck drivers, which require advanced certifications and experience. Long-haul truck drivers with specialized freight or those operating oversized loads can also earn higher wages, especially with overtime and bonuses. These roles typically demand specific skills, licenses, and safety training.

What is the difference between All Driver vs Delivery Driver?

AspectAll DriverDelivery Driver
CredentialsValid driver’s license, clean driving recordValid driver’s license, sometimes specific vehicle certifications
Work EnvironmentVaried; includes passenger transport, freight, or personal errandsPrimarily transporting goods to customers
Employer & IndustryRideshare companies, freight, logistics, personal servicesFood delivery, courier services, retail
Search & Comparison IntentGeneral driving roles, diverse responsibilitiesFocus on transporting goods to customers

All Drivers encompass a broad range of driving roles, including passenger transport and freight, while Delivery Drivers specifically focus on transporting goods to customers. Both roles require valid licenses, but Delivery Drivers often need specific certifications for certain vehicles. Understanding these differences helps job seekers find the right position based on their skills and interests.

Job description

Preferred Qualifications:
  • Prior experience delivering merchandise to customers using a box truck or similar vehicle.
  • 3+ years of experience operating material handling equipment.
  • No more than 2 minor accidents in the past rolling 3 years.
  • No more than 2 moving violations in the past rolling 3 years.
  • Wholesale distribution experience.
Job Summary:
Facilitates load management, including the accurate and efficient dispatching of all dedicated drivers in the facility. Trains and provides support to new and existing associates on the transportation team. This position requires operation of a company or rental vehicle, and this operation may be done during the average work week. If selected for this position, the company will continuously monitor Motor Vehicle Records (MVRs). A requirement of this position is an acceptable MVR status and a valid driver’s license.
Major Tasks, Responsibilities, and Key Accountabilities:
  • Coordinates the loading and dispatching of all driver routes.
  • Oversees pre- and post-trip inspections in accordance with Department of Transportation regulations and internal policies and procedures.
  • Conducts daily route planning and optimization for drivers.
  • Serves as the primary point-of-contact for all driver-related issues.
  • Coaches and trains new and existing drivers on policies and procedures and provides feedback to management on team performance.
  • Reviews order manifests to ensure customer orders and daily routes are complete and accurate.
  • Delivers customer orders within a service area, including interfacing with customers on order issues. Provides exceptional customer service by being polite and professional during deliveries.
  • Provides feedback to management on escalated customer service and sales-related concerns. Performs other duties and tasks as assigned.
Nature and Scope:
  • Problems are typically difficult and/or high impact. Troubleshoots complex support or operational problems for junior level associates.
  • Under limited supervision, independently resolves issues and applies a variety of methods to develop customized solutions. May lead the daily operations of a department or team. Work typically involves infrequent review of output by a supervisor or direct customers of the process.
  • Assists with supervisory duties but does not have hiring/firing authority. Trains, delegates tasks, and reviews the work of junior level associates.
Work Environment:
  • Typically located in a comfortable environment but with regular exposure to factors that may cause noticeable discomfort or a moderate risk of accident or illness, such as temperature extremes, moving machinery, loud noises, and fumes.
  • Requires intermittent periods during which continuous physical exertion is required, such as walking, standing, stooping, climbing, lifting, and maneuvering material or equipment that may be heavy (50+ pounds) or awkward.
  • Typically requires overnight travel less than 10% of the time.
Education and Experience:
  • Technical certification or associate degree may be required in some areas. Generally 7+ years of experience in area of responsibility.
